Greens Retail are the leading convenience store chain in Scotland, recognized as the Independent Retail Chain of the Year at the Grocer Gold Awards 2018 and finalists again in 2019, among other awards such as Scottish Local Retailer of the Year. We continue to grow and innovate across our stores primarily under the 'Greens' fascia along the East Coast of Scotland, with ongoing expansion.
Role Overview: An Assistant Manager at Greens Retail supports the Store Manager in overseeing daily operations, managing a team, and ensuring the store delivers excellent customer service. The role involves stepping up during the Store Manager's absence to maintain smooth store operations, including recruiting staff, managing stock orders, and adhering to company policies.
